In the town of Aylesford, Samuel Brook discovers a vintage typewriter with a unique ability: it brings stories to life. As he writes, the town undergoes positive transformations. However, the power to shape destiny comes with its own dilemmas. Delving into the typewriter's past, Samuel learns of its connection to a scientist who once tried to manipulate time. With the help of two bright detectives, Elisa and Harrison, Samuel confronts the consequences of altering fate.
Typing Tomorrow is a tale of magic, ethics, and the unforeseen impact of our choices.
The book is an excellent resource for ESL students, packed with vocabulary exercises and questions to enhance language skills and critical thinking.
